Your utility bill is one of those few bills that can change drastically from one month to another.  With living in the Northland, we know this first hand.  In the summer time in our house, or bill can range usually between $100-$160 a month.  In the winter, it can reach nearly $500 a month.  The nice thing is that most utility companies offer budget billing. 

Budget billing takes your average bills over the past 12 months and averages them out.  That way you pay the same amount every month and you can budget for it.  If you are not already on budget billing, now would be a great time to get on board.  With the heating season knocking on our door, your bill will definitely be lower throughout the winter.  It may give you some extra money for Christmas shopping.

Of course, you need to realize that during the summer, you're bill probably would be more than a typical summer bill.  In our case, ours will be about 100 dollars more.

To me it's well worth it, and I feel more comfortable setting up a recurring payment plan when I know what the cost will be.
